When planning freight forwarding, it’s necessary to pay attention to copious details. Shippers have not only to pick up a reliable carrier but also to be sure that it possesses all the needed equipment and tools to cope with your order.

The first thing you have to pay attention to is the capacity constraints. It’s one of the most common problems most newbies face. Beginners believe that it’s quite easy to transport the needed amount of goods and products from one place to another exactly when you need it. Yet, it suddenly appears that the trucks are not able to carry the desired amount of cargo or the vehicle is not designed to ship the type of products you are interested in.

Capacity constraints are able to cause serious problems and affect the functioning of your supply chain. No wonder, you have to do everything possible (and even impossible) to prevent such difficulties. The first step to take is to plan your shipment carefully. You have to clearly realize what type of cargo you are transporting. It’s of prime importance to measure items promptly. Many beginners make one and the same mistake. They measure items before packing. As a result, the final data is incorrect.

Capacity constraints do not only affect the stable functioning of the supply chain but also may lead to significant financial losses. In some cases, it’s necessary to rent additional trucks. Sometimes it’s even necessary to change carriers and look for another freight forwarder. If you do not want to experience such problems, you should consider the following information.

There are two possible ways out you may experience. They include optimization and modal shift. The first method implies the maximum use of innovative technologies. Automation is able to make the process of shipping as easy as possible. There are lots of programs that allow you to minimize efforts and time you spend while picking up proper freight forwarders. Modal shift is a must when it comes to transporting too large or voluminous cargo. It’s better to cooperate with brokers who work with various modes of transportation.
